Hi there.
Planning on replacing my fuel pump with Walbro Motorsport 255LPH .
Any idea how the two pipes are removed?
Had a look on many forums google etc but want to double check the correct process as there are many types on the z3 e36
The green clip at the base do you push it in then pull up?
Or push the 90” pipe down then push in the clip inward.
Or put screwdriver behind this green clip then move outward at same time pulling up on 90” pipe.
Or just twist to remove.
Any help would be greatly appreciated as I want to get my ducks in a row to prevent damage before fitting motor this Thursday (if it arrives in time.)

It's not a twist-to-release.

Press down to take the pressure of the locking mechanism, then press the two green buttons together, then gently pull the coupling towards you.

You can get a tool that helps. It looks like a pair of pliers.

Sorry to here that bud , some lowlife out there unfortunately!!

Check the relay first as they do fail which mine did !! mine was under the drivers side above the throttle, remove plastic above its in the far right corner green in colour only £18 from the dealer . Or swop out temporarily the horn relay as that’s the same (I described this in my fit list)
